Transaction 103b50d67dc2dd79db608998251004e3ff6b2ea370462a84f97b2a1cc0cd9574
1 Input
2 Outputs
- 103b50d67dc2dd79db608998251004e3ff6b2ea370462a84f97b2a1cc0cd9574:0
- 103b50d67dc2dd79db608998251004e3ff6b2ea370462a84f97b2a1cc0cd9574:1
value 33508485
address 1FECEgjZJq2VjSztfTAFNZD1sz8BZuPGLT
value 3000000
address 16MrjZzZzGfgSKfPkvDV3w6QD1ohaCrQcx